Press inward on the green release latch and lift the extractor door. Remove both multi-surface rubber brushes from the cleaning head module. Remove any hair or debris build up from the square peg of the dark green multi-surface rubber brushes and the hexagon peg of the light green multi-surface rubber brushes. To recover from this error: Move the robot to a new nearby location and press the button to resume the mission. If the robot still shows the same error, please perform the following: Clean the cliff sensors on the robot. Perform a robot reboot. All resolutions, from 21:9 to 32:9, are celebrated here. Join us for a wider point of view.Likely Cause. What To Do. Plays 4-note song as power button blinks RED. The battery is low and needs to be recharged. Connect Scooba to the charger or charger base and recharge the battery. "Ehh". The cliff sensors are dirty or malfunctioning, or the battery needs recharging. Remove the tank and battery. Check for any debris that might be ...Roomba® has a sensor to determine when the bin is full. Depending on how quickly the bin fills, you may prefer to modify your robot's cleaning behavior. The two behavior settings are: Do not clean when full. Your robot will not start any new cleaning jobs and will pause existing ones if it detects its bin is full. Blue counterclockwise swirl: Spot cleaning. Blue marching forward: Driving back to the dock. Blue ping: Virtual Wall or Keep Out Zone detected. For j series this could also mean an object to avoid is detected. Flashing blue: Dirt Detect™ activated.
